Mary Simon is a dedicated attorney at The Simon Law Firm, P.C., where she passionately represents clients who have suffered from serious injuries due to birth injuries, product liability and medical malpractice. Her approach is marked by compassion and relentless determination, ensuring that those affected by third-party negligence receive the advocacy they deserve. Concentrating her practice in the areas of St. Louis, Missouri, she also covers the Southern Illinois region.

Ms. Simon’s legal journey began at Saint Louis University (SLU) School of Law, after obtaining a Bachelor of Arts in political science and sociology, with a minor in Spanish, from Loyola University of Chicago. During her studies, she gained experience as a legal clerk, which helped her develop a profound understanding of personal injury, medical malpractice and defective product cases. Her educational path was distinguished by internships, including one for the U.S. Congress, and a study abroad experience in Madrid, Spain.

Throughout her time at SLU Law, Ms. Simon was deeply involved in various extracurricular activities. She served as co-president of the Women’s Law Student Association and chair of the Philanthropy Committee for the Student Bar Association. Additionally, she was a staff editor for the Public Law Review and worked in the Legal Aid Clinic for the Catholic Legal Assistance Ministry, demonstrating her commitment to community service and legal excellence.

Today, Ms. Simon is an active member of several professional associations, including the American Association of Justice Board of Governors, the Bar Association of Metropolitan St. Louis, the Young Lawyers Division and the Women Lawyers’ Association of Greater St. Louis. Her dedication to the legal community is further evidenced by her recognition in the National Trial Lawyers Top 40 Under 40 and Top 25 Medical Malpractice Trial Attorneys. She is admitted to practice in both Missouri and Illinois, and the U.S. District Courts for the Eastern and Western Districts of Missouri.

In addition to her professional endeavors, Ms. Simon is actively involved in her community, serving as a big sister for Big Brothers Big Sisters and facilitating legal seminars. Her international outreach includes aiding in water system implementations in rural Nicaragua, highlighting her global perspective on service and justice.

Verdicts / Settlements (Case Results)

  • $2 Million Settlement for Trucking Accident Simon Law Attorney Mary Simon successfully resolved a trucking case in a historically conservative venue, securing a $2 million pre-trial settlement for her client — a man who was injured when a semi collided with his vehicle on a highway. The case focused on causation and damages, with the defendants arguing that not all the plaintiff’s physical and mental injuries stemmed from the collision, and that his damages were not as severe as claimed., 2025
